Low tide at Calais, Maine on the St. Croix River in 1894. Log cribwork forms docking platforms for vessels to help cope with the 20 foot tides. In berth at left is a hermaphadite brig, at right a 2 masted schooner. 2 punts and a dory in foreground. Sign on building at right, flying flag, says 'Hutchins Sailmaker.'
